Is Teaching your passion?  Would you like to work at a school that supports your career, prioritises your wellbeing and ensures that you are part of our Moor Park family?  If you want to feel that your work makes a difference and that you are proud to represent a community that is grateful for your work, then we are the school for you.

The staff at MPHS&SF are a caring, supportive team who are passionate about the well-being of our learning community and are dedicated to ensuring the success of the students and the school.  In our most recent Ofsted inspection in Sept 2021 the report noted that; “Teachers enjoy working at the school.  They feel valued and supported by senior leaders and governors”.   Visitors to Moor Park consistently comment on the warm, sociable and friendly atmosphere within our School and the polite and enthusiastic nature of our students. 

We are therefore looking to appoint an outstanding, dynamic and enthusiastic full time Teacher of Business and Computing with excellent subject knowledge and a clear moral purpose.  Candidates will need to demonstrate an understanding of curriculum design and cognitive science, a commitment to continuing professional development and to the School’s extra-curricular programme.  You must have experience of teaching across both Key Stage 3 and 4 with experience of Key Stage 5 beneficial.  Aside from the curriculum teaching you must demonstrate a strong track record of continual improvement, reflection and working as part of a successful team.
